Understanding DNS Cloudflare: A Comprehensive Guide For Beginners And Experts
Are you looking to enhance your website's performance and security? One of the most effective ways to achieve this is by leveraging DNS Cloudflare. As one of the leading Content Delivery Networks (CDNs) in the world, Cloudflare offers robust DNS services that can significantly improve your website's speed, reliability, and protection. In this article, we will delve deep into the world of Cloudflare DNS, exploring its features, benefits, and how you can make the most of it for your website.
Cloudflare DNS is a powerful tool that not only ensures fast and reliable domain resolution but also provides an additional layer of security to protect your website from malicious attacks. Whether you are a beginner or an expert, understanding how Cloudflare DNS works is crucial for optimizing your website's performance. In this guide, we will provide you with all the information you need to know about Cloudflare DNS, including step-by-step instructions on how to set it up and configure it for maximum efficiency.
By the end of this article, you will have a comprehensive understanding of Cloudflare DNS and how it can benefit your website. We will also provide you with expert tips and best practices to ensure that you get the most out of this powerful tool. So, let's dive in and explore the world of DNS Cloudflare.
Read also:Gary Owen Net Worth The Comedians Journey To Financial Success
- What is DNS Cloudflare?
- How Does Cloudflare DNS Work?
- Benefits of Using Cloudflare DNS
- Setting Up Cloudflare DNS
- Configuring Cloudflare DNS Settings
- Cloudflare DNS Security Features
- Optimizing Website Performance with Cloudflare DNS
- Cloudflare DNS vs. Other DNS Providers
- Common Issues with Cloudflare DNS
- Conclusion
What is DNS Cloudflare?
DNS Cloudflare is a service provided by Cloudflare that acts as a Domain Name System (DNS) resolver. DNS is essentially the phonebook of the internet, translating human-readable domain names (like www.example.com) into machine-readable IP addresses (like 192.168.1.1). Cloudflare DNS is designed to make this process faster, more reliable, and more secure.
Cloudflare's DNS service is part of its broader suite of tools that aim to enhance website performance and security. By using Cloudflare DNS, you can ensure that your website's visitors experience minimal latency when accessing your site, as well as protection from various cyber threats such as Distributed Denial of Service (DDoS) attacks.
Key Features of Cloudflare DNS
- Fast DNS Resolution: Cloudflare DNS is known for its speed, often resolving domain names faster than other DNS providers.
- Enhanced Security: Cloudflare DNS includes built-in security features like DDoS protection and DNSSEC to safeguard your website.
- Global Network: With a vast network of data centers worldwide, Cloudflare ensures low latency and high availability for your website.
- Privacy-Focused: Cloudflare DNS is committed to user privacy, offering features like encrypted DNS queries to protect user data.
How Does Cloudflare DNS Work?
Cloudflare DNS operates by acting as an intermediary between your website's visitors and your web server. When a user types your domain name into their browser, the request is first sent to Cloudflare's DNS servers. Cloudflare then resolves the domain name to the corresponding IP address and routes the request to your web server.
During this process, Cloudflare can apply various optimizations and security measures to ensure that the request is handled efficiently and securely. For example, Cloudflare can cache content to reduce load times, filter out malicious traffic, and even optimize the route that the request takes to reach your server.
How Cloudflare Enhances DNS Resolution
- Caching: Cloudflare caches DNS responses to reduce the time it takes to resolve domain names, resulting in faster load times for your website.
- Anycast Network: Cloudflare uses an Anycast network to route DNS queries to the nearest data center, ensuring minimal latency.
- DDoS Protection: Cloudflare's DNS service includes built-in DDoS protection to filter out malicious traffic and ensure that your website remains accessible during an attack.
Benefits of Using Cloudflare DNS
There are numerous benefits to using Cloudflare DNS for your website. Below, we explore some of the key advantages that make Cloudflare DNS a popular choice among website owners.
1. Improved Website Speed
One of the primary benefits of using Cloudflare DNS is the significant improvement in website speed. By caching DNS responses and using a global network of data centers, Cloudflare ensures that domain name resolution is as fast as possible. This results in faster load times for your website, which can improve user experience and boost your search engine rankings.
Read also:Amber Rose Dad A Comprehensive Guide To Her Fathers Influence And Legacy
2. Enhanced Security
Cloudflare DNS offers robust security features that help protect your website from various cyber threats. These include DDoS protection, DNSSEC (Domain Name System Security Extensions), and encrypted DNS queries. By using Cloudflare DNS, you can ensure that your website is protected from malicious attacks and that your users' data remains secure.
3. Global Network for High Availability
Cloudflare's vast network of data centers ensures that your website is always available, regardless of where your visitors are located. By routing DNS queries to the nearest data center, Cloudflare minimizes latency and ensures that your website loads quickly for users around the world.
4. Privacy-Focused DNS
Cloudflare is committed to user privacy, and its DNS service reflects this commitment. Cloudflare DNS offers features like encrypted DNS queries and a commitment to not logging user data. This ensures that your users' privacy is protected when they visit your website.
Setting Up Cloudflare DNS
Setting up Cloudflare DNS for your website is a straightforward process. Below, we provide step-by-step instructions to help you get started.
Step 1: Sign Up for Cloudflare
The first step is to sign up for a Cloudflare account. You can do this by visiting the Cloudflare website and creating an account. Once you have signed up, you will be prompted to add your website to Cloudflare.
Step 2: Add Your Website to Cloudflare
After signing up, you will need to add your website to Cloudflare. This involves entering your domain name and allowing Cloudflare to scan your DNS records. Cloudflare will then provide you with new nameservers that you will need to update with your domain registrar.
Step 3: Update Nameservers
Once Cloudflare has provided you with new nameservers, you will need to update these with your domain registrar. This process varies depending on your registrar, but generally involves logging into your registrar's control panel and updating the nameservers to the ones provided by Cloudflare.
Step 4: Configure DNS Settings
After updating your nameservers, you can begin configuring your DNS settings in Cloudflare. This includes setting up DNS records such as A, CNAME, and MX records, as well as enabling additional features like SSL/TLS encryption and caching.
Configuring Cloudflare DNS Settings
Once you have set up Cloudflare DNS, the next step is to configure your DNS settings to optimize your website's performance and security. Below, we explore some of the key settings you should consider configuring.
1. DNS Records
DNS records are essential for directing traffic to your website. The most common types of DNS records include:
- A Records: Map domain names to IPv4 addresses.
- CNAME Records: Map domain names to other domain names.
- MX Records: Specify mail servers for your domain.
2. SSL/TLS Encryption
Cloudflare offers various levels of SSL/TLS encryption to secure the connection between your website and its visitors. You can choose from options like Flexible, Full, and Full (Strict) SSL/TLS encryption, depending on your security needs.
3. Caching
Cloudflare's caching feature helps improve website speed by storing copies of your website's content on its servers. This reduces the load on your web server and ensures that your website loads quickly for visitors.
4. Firewall Rules
Cloudflare's firewall rules allow you to filter out malicious traffic and protect your website from attacks. You can create custom firewall rules to block specific IP addresses, countries, or user agents.
Cloudflare DNS Security Features
Cloudflare DNS offers a range of security features designed to protect your website from various cyber threats. Below, we explore some of the key security features you can leverage with Cloudflare DNS.
1. DDoS Protection
Cloudflare's DNS service includes built-in DDoS protection to filter out malicious traffic and ensure that your website remains accessible during an attack. Cloudflare uses a combination of Anycast routing and rate limiting to mitigate DDoS attacks effectively.
2. DNSSEC
DNSSEC (Domain Name System Security Extensions) is a security protocol that helps protect your website from DNS spoofing attacks. By enabling DNSSEC in Cloudflare, you can ensure that your DNS queries are authenticated and that your website's visitors are directed to the correct IP address.
3. Encrypted DNS Queries
Cloudflare DNS offers encrypted DNS queries to protect user data and ensure privacy. By using protocols like DNS over HTTPS (DoH) and DNS over TLS (DoT), Cloudflare ensures that DNS queries are encrypted and cannot be intercepted by third parties.
Optimizing Website Performance with Cloudflare DNS
Cloudflare DNS offers several features that can help optimize your website's performance. Below, we explore some of the key ways you can use Cloudflare DNS to improve your website's speed and reliability.
1. Caching
Cloudflare's caching feature helps improve website speed by storing copies of your website's content on its servers. This reduces the load on your web server and ensures that your website loads quickly for visitors.
2. Anycast Network
Cloudflare uses an Anycast network to route DNS queries to the nearest data center, ensuring minimal latency. This results in faster load times for your website, regardless of where your visitors are located.
3. Load Balancing
Cloudflare's load balancing feature helps distribute traffic across multiple servers, ensuring that your website remains available even during high traffic periods. This helps improve website reliability and ensures that your visitors have a seamless experience.
Cloudflare DNS vs. Other DNS Providers
When choosing a DNS provider, it's important to compare the features and benefits of different services. Below, we compare Cloudflare DNS with other popular DNS providers to help you make an informed decision.
Cloudflare DNS vs. Google Public DNS
Both Cloudflare DNS and Google Public DNS offer fast and reliable DNS resolution. However, Cloudflare DNS stands out for its enhanced security features, including DDoS protection and DNSSEC. Additionally, Cloudflare is committed to user privacy, offering encrypted DNS queries and a commitment to not logging user data.
Cloudflare DNS vs. OpenDNS
OpenDNS is another popular DNS provider that offers features like parental controls and phishing protection. However, Cloudflare DNS offers more advanced security features, such as DDoS protection and DNSSEC, making it a better choice for websites that require robust security.
Cloudflare DNS vs. Amazon Route 53
Amazon Route 53 is a popular DNS provider for websites hosted on Amazon Web Services (AWS). While Route 53 offers integration with other AWS services, Cloudflare DNS offers a more comprehensive suite of features, including global load balancing, caching, and advanced security features.
Paige Actor Young Sheldon: Unveiling The Rising Star Behind The Character
Luce Charlottesville: A Comprehensive Guide To The Iconic Italian Restaurant
Do The Rockettes Perform All Year? A Comprehensive Guide To Their Schedule And Performances

What is DNS? How DNS works Cloudflare

HomeLab 2 Web domain, subdomains and Dynamic DNS with Cloudflare API